    Looks clean, they're good dailys, parts are cheap and availiable and cheap on fuel too.


    Quote Originally Posted by Rufys View Post
    One of the most reliable and bullet proof V6 engines in the world. Every 100,000km they need major service which can be done for around $700 - $800. What's the problem?
    have you ever owned one? they're far from bullet proof, pretty sure every car needs a major service ever 100,000km..

    I've owned a 3.0L v6 and a 3.5L v6, they are the hardest engines to stop leaking due to poor design, there is no access to the front of the engine which makes things "fun"

    Rocker covers are the worst design in the world, the lash adjusters break all the time and tick, i've replaced heaps over the years, my 3.5L verada popped front main seals every 20,000km like clockwork and my 3.0L v6 drank oil. both were at 200,000km.

    But they NEVER left me on the side of the road and i never had cooling system issues or any thing go horribly wrong..Good for a daily because you can't get in much trouble. fairly comfortable too. but if I had the choice again i'd get a VT v6 but they are not bad cars.
